Some of the risk factors of heart diseases are changes in lifestyle, smoking and drinking habits, food habits, age, obesity, stress, cholesterol levels and high blood pressure.The diagnosis of heart disease is challenging and expensive task, if the heart condition of the person is known then only suitable treatment is provided, misdiagnosis leads to the death of the person. In the diagnosis of heart disease doctors first check for the signs and symptoms after that they will do physical examination of the person. Medical tests needed for heart disease treatment are like Blood test to know how much heart muscles are damaged, ECG to know the change in heartbeat, treadmill test to know how heart is working while doing some activity, echocardiogram to check heart valves and chambers problems, angiogram to know how much coronary arteries are blocked and MRI to know the structure of heart to identify the problems in detail [1] .  \nHeart diseases remain a major global health concern, and timely prediction and classification are vital for effective intervention and treatment.
